Full description

About the Role

Adobe's Product and Software Security Team is looking for a Security Engineer with extensive penetration testing skills and strong DevSecOps experience. This role involves hands-on adversarial testing and integrating security throughout Adobe's software development lifecycle. The position includes assessing security in web, mobile, and desktop applications, cloud setups, AI/LLM systems, and supporting infrastructure. It also involves creating and maintaining security controls embedded in CI/CD pipelines. The chosen candidate will manage projects from start to finish, provide clear risk evaluations with actionable fixes, and collaborate with engineering teams to deliver software that is secure by default on a large scale.

What You’ll Do

  • Perform penetration testing on AI/LLM systems (timely injection, model poisoning, jailbreaks, etc.), web applications, APIs, mobile apps, cloud infrastructure, containers, and supporting infrastructure.
  • Identify and take advantage of vulnerabilities including authentication/authorization flaws, business logic issues, injection, SSRF, deserialization, and chained attacks.
  • Embed security controls into CI/CD pipelines: SAST, DAST, SCA, secrets scanning, and container/image scanning as outstanding pipeline gates.
  • Build and operate DevSecOps automation across cloud environments (AWS, Azure, GCP): policy-as-code, infrastructure-as-code scanning, and automated security guardrails.
  • Develop custom scripts and tooling using Python, Go, or PowerShell to automate testing, validation, and pipeline integration.
  • Collaborate with engineering teams on threat modeling, security code review, and secure-by-default architecture.
  • Build the feedback loop from security findings back into preventive controls so the same class of bug doesn't ship twice.
  • Deliver clear, actionable reports and provide remediation mentorship to engineering and product teams.
  • Manage the full lifecycle of penetration testing engagements from prioritisation to execution and delivery.
  • Research emerging AI/ML exploits, cloud-native attack techniques, and supply chain risks to stay ahead of threats.
  • Improve testing methodologies and contribute to the internal knowledge base.

Requirements

Experience & Skills

  • 4-6 years of combined experience in penetration testing and DevSecOps, with meaningful depth in both — not just one.
  • Hands-on pentest experience across web apps, APIs, mobile, and cloud environments. You can find and exploit, not just scan and report.
  • Demonstrated experience incorporating security tools (SAST, DAST, SCA, secrets, container/image scanning) into CI/CD pipelines within live production settings.
  • Understanding of AI/ML security, LLM vulnerabilities, and timely engineering attacks.
  • Strong knowledge of OWASP Top 10, OWASP API Top 10, and OWASP LLM Top 10.
  • Programming/scripting in at least one language: Python, Bash, PowerShell, Go, JavaScript.
  • Ability to read and understand source code, trace execution flows, and dynamically exploit vulnerabilities during live assessments.
  • Understanding of secure coding practices and common code-level vulnerabilities.
  • Extensive background in cloud security (AWS, Azure, GCP) and container technologies (Docker, Kubernetes).
  • Familiarity with infrastructure-as-code (Terraform, CloudFormation) and policy-as-code frameworks.
  • Understanding of attack vectors, exploits, vulnerability exploitation, and chained attacks.
  • Strong written and verbal communication skills with ability to explain findings to technical and non-technical audiences.
